Amino acids make proteins
The sequence in which a.a are joined together creates the different proteins
DNA codes for the sequencing of a.a.
DNA is made up of sugar, phosphate and base pairs.
H-bonds join the base pairs together.
The double helix steps and rails.
A nucleotide is the single unit of DNA (Sugar + Phosphate + Base)
DNA is made of lots of nucleotides joined together.
There are 4 bases. A,T,C,G
RNA polymerase makes mRNA by unzipping DNA inside the nucleus.
mRNA uses Uracil instead of Thianine
mRNA codes for proteins in ribosomes OUTSIDE of the nucleus using tRNA.
